Here’s the key distinction: No deposit free spins vs Deposit-based free spins.
No deposit spins (like LeoVegas’s 20 spins) are rare. They let you try the app without spending a penny. But they usually have a low max cashout (often £50-£100). Deposit-based spins (like 888 Ladies’ 50 spins) require a £10 deposit, but the potential winnings are higher because the wagering is lower.
From what I’ve seen, the deposit-based offers are better value if you plan to play bingo anyway. The no deposit offers are great for testing the waters.

What does “real money” mean in the context of free spins?
It means the winnings from the free spins are withdrawable as cash, not just bonus credit. Some apps give you “bonus spins” where the winnings are locked until you wager them 50x. Real money spins mean the winnings are yours after a standard wagering (usually 35x). PlayOJO is the only one I found with zero wagering.
Are these bingo apps safe for UK players?
Yes, if they are licensed by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). All the apps I listed (888, LeoVegas, Bet365, PlayOJO) hold valid UKGC licenses. You can check the license number on the app’s footer. Never use an app without a UKGC logo.

How do I withdraw my winnings from free spins?
First, meet the wagering requirement. Then go to the cashier, select withdrawal, and choose your method (PayPal is fastest). Most apps will verify your identity first (KYC). Have your ID and a utility bill ready. This usually takes 24 hours.
Real Money Free Spins: The Hidden Terms You Must Check
I’m going to be honest with you. The “best bingo apps uk 2026 free spins real money” search is full of traps. Here are the three things I always check before depositing:
- Max cashout limit. Some apps cap your winnings from free spins at £50. If you hit a 500x multiplier on a slot, you only get £50. That’s a scam in my book.
- Game restrictions. Free spins often only work on one slot. If you hate that slot, the offer is worthless. Look for apps that offer “any slot” free spins.
- Time limits. A 72-hour wagering period is brutal. You need to play every day. I prefer apps with a 7-day or 30-day window.
